The XXIX All-Russian Olympic Day took place in Moscow

01.07.2018
In Moscow, the XXIX All-Russian Olympic Day took place in the Sokolniki region of Moscow, with this year's celebration dedicated to the upcoming 2018 Summer Youth Olympic Games in Argentina. The Russian Olympic Committee organised the event.

The event was attended by the president of the Russian Olympic Committee Stanislav Pozdnyakov, the first ROC vice-president Igor Levitin, Extraordinary and Plenipotentiary Ambassador to the Russian Federation from South Korea Yun Gyn, secretary and vice-president for cooperation with the Nornikel company Vladislav Gasumyanov, first vice-president of the Russian Ice Hockey Federation and national team Roman Rotenberg and over 60 well-known Russian athletes.

Master-classes were held as a part of the event. In the Red Machine showroom, there was a Russian Olympic team jersey presented in which the ice hockey team won the 2018 Olympic Games in South Korea.

In order to complete the day, a gala football match took place between Olympic champions and Olympic medalists.
